I think I'm doing better this week because my white blood cell count is back to normal unlike last session. I hope to be feeling okay/good by the weekend. From what I understand about the CAT Scan we are on track. I have three more chemo sessions to go. Then I'm off for 2 weeks and on to my radiation therapy. Dr. Chu thinks it will be 6 weeks of radiation 5 days a week. The first session will take a while, but after that it's supposed to be under 5 minutes a session like getting an X-ray or having my picture taken. I'm not sure of all the side effects, but I'm happy it will be quick at least.
